Grintek secures ParaGea agency

Johannesburg, 26 Mar 2001

Grintek Telecom has been appointed distributor for ParaGea Communications, a market leader in VSAT (Very Small Aperture Terminal) technology.

Says Gustav Engelbrecht, manager satellite business, satellite and at Grintek Telecom, "ParaGea is an acknowledged leader in the field of satellite communication products. Originally a part of COMSAT specialising in compression technology, now widely utilised by its competitors, the company brings a number of innovative systems to the satellite communication market backed by almost 20 years of experience. ParaGea's products fit neatly into Grintek's service basket, enabling us to enhance the range of solutions we can offer the communications industry."

ParaGea products include the TerraVoice VSAT system for high volume voice communications. It features a compression ratio of up to 20:1 compared to the 8:1 achieved by conventional systems, ensuring a high level of efficiency. TerraSat II is a high-performance voice/fax/data communications solution for remote areas lacking a conventional land-based PSTN infrastructure. Says Engelbrecht, "TerraSat II has great potential for Africa as a whole, particularly telecom operators looking to implement effective rural telephony systems. With four voice lines and complete scalability, TerraSat II offers lower costs for upgrades. In addition, a data stream of up to 128kbps offers potential for applications such as Internet access, distance learning and more."

"For industries requiring low to medium interactive data transmission, the SCADAStar offers interactive and batch communications up to 64kbps for SCADA systems under even the most extreme environmental conditions. Applications that can benefit from the SCADA Star include pipeline monitoring, water level monitoring and flood control and mining. The largest project involving SCADAStar is in Korea where the system is used to control five dams in a flood area. More than 200 SCADA Star terminals, are installed to provide round-the-clock monitoring of water levels."

ParaGea systems have also been successfully deployed in South Africa. For example, its systems are utilised in the marine diamond mining industry.

Using asymmetrical carriers, the client communicates with multiple mining vessels at up to 160kbps with fully integrated voice & data networks. The ships communicate with the Cape Town-based headquarters at typical speeds of 384kbps carrying live video, voice and data. The system allows the company to monitor the entire mining operation in addition to providing full access to ERP systems on the vessels. ParaGea systems are also used by the defence and telecommunications industries.
